Mitchell’s WWE SmackDown Results & Report! (9/1/23)

The time is now!

Published

on

DA DADA DAAAA~! DA DADA DAAAA~!

On the last SmackDown before Payback, JOHN CENA RETURNS! What will he have to say before being part of Superstar Spectacle next week?

OFFICIAL RESULTS

  • Rey Mysterio & Santos Escobar w/ LWO VS Austin Theory & Grayson Waller; Theory & Waller win.
  • Sami Zayn & Kevin Owens VS Cruz Del Toro & Joaquin Wilde; Sami & Kevin win.
  • Bayley w/ Damage CTRL VS Shotzi Blackheart; Shotzi wins.
  • AJ Styles VS Solo Sikoa; Solo wins.

My Thoughts:

A great SmackDown, especially for a go-home to Payback tomorrow night. Great promo from Cena to open the night, and what a surprise that Jimmy Uso was the one to confront him. Great stuff from both of them, and of course Cena comes out on top of that. Jimmy’s mood carrying over into a confrontation with The OC was a good way to get us to our main event, and we got a really good match from Styles VS Solo. Jimmy’s own interaction with Solo does make Jimmy interfering a surprise. Maybe just as Jimmy is in denial about why he turned on Jey, he could be the one starting to gaslight and trick everyone else. But I would love if there was a Six Man Tag of The OC VS what’s left of The Bloodline, and maybe, just maybe, Styles challenges Roman for the title.

Really good stuff from Rey & Escobar VS Waller & Theory, and really good tag match of Kevin & Sami VS Cruz & Wilde, but not a good night for the LWO really. Two losses in one night, it feels like something’s gotta give. Waller & Theory winning tonight, that might mean Rey retains the US title, but maybe there’s more cheating shenanigans that costs him. But either way, I feel like Theory & Waller should stick together, they’d make a good duo and it’d give Theory something more than what he’s been doing. Plus, they can add Pretty Deadly when Elton Prince is 100% again for a very strong Heel quartet.

Speaking of factions, Lashley & The Profits make their faction official here, just no name yet. I did like their interaction with Kevin & Sami on the ramp, you can bet we’ll get more of that down the line. And as I’ve said before, things like Lashley & Profits VS The OC, Lashley & Profits VS LWO, Lashley & Profits VS The Bloodline would be a lot of fun. Really good stuff out of Bayley VS Shotzi tonight, though that crowd sure went to sleep during the first part. Charlotte helping Shotzi get the win is good stuff, and we’re getting a tag match of those two against Bayley & Iyo, that should go a long way to determining who Iyo defends her title against for Fastlane or sooner.

And awesome stuff out of Knight and Miz in tonight’s promo. I know Knight was kinda flubbing, and Miz called him out on it on Raw, but I think that’s because Knight is getting legitimately worked up giving these promos. This is basically a worked shoot for him because he rly did do all the random things, the odd jobs, and “paid his dues” for so long, so it all does mean something to him to be here now. Miz was standing tall tonight until Knight attacked him on the ramp. The go home math now favors Miz, and I suppose Miz could cheat to win, but what’s the point of that? To prove that Knight could lose and fans are still going to love him? Which I suppose is true, but oddly, I’d rather just see Knight win to stick it to Miz.

Andrew’s TNA iMPACT! Results & Match Ratings: 7.25.2024

Slammiversary Fallout! Where do things go on the way to Victory Road?

Published

on

Well now we start the fall out of Slammiversary. Josh Alexander in his bad bitch summer, X-Speedball legacy, ABC got the t-a-g and Jordynne is still in charge of the Knockouts division. Like I said at the end of Slammiversary, all of the champions being Babyfaces is stupid. They need to drop a couple titles fairly quickly, because I don’t care what some people say, Nic Nemeth ain’t gonna bring any eyes to the brand. He’s about as hot as day old Hamburger Helper over a camping sterno.

We’ll probably open with the luke warm champion, so tune in like 10 minutes late for anything of substance to be happen.

https://x.com/i/status/1816629254349533588

Ratings:

  • Steve Maclin vs Cody Deaner: Maclin wins via KIA – *
  • AJ Francis w/Rich Swann & Josh Bishop vs Sami Callihan: AJ wins via Down Payment – **
  • Hammer Your ASH (ASH by Elegance & Alexander Hammerstone) vs JuggerYoung (Jordynne Grace & Eric Young): Hammer Your ASH wins via Torture Rack – ** 1/2
  • The System (Eddie Edwards, Brian Myers & JDC) w/Alisha Edwards vs Matt Hardy & The ABC (Ace Austin & Chris Bey): Broken Alphabet wins via Twist & Splash – ***
